What Auto and Shop Information Measures

This section measures practical knowledge of automotive systems and shop practices. The automotive side tests whether you understand how a vehicle’s major systems work and what common maintenance and repair terms mean. The shop side tests whether you can identify tools, know what each one is for, and understand basic materials and fastening methods. There is essentially no math. Nearly every question is recall or recognition: what does this part do, which tool fits this job, what causes this symptom.

On the CAT-ASVAB, the computerized test used at MEPS, Auto Information (AI) and Shop Information (SI) are actually two separate short subtests. Their results are combined into a single Auto and Shop (AS) score that appears on your score report and feeds job qualification composites. The paper version combines them into one subtest from the start.

Where Auto and Shop Counts

Auto and Shop does not feed the AFQT, the enlistment eligibility score built from the four verbal and math subtests. Instead, AS feeds the mechanical and technical line score composites that each branch uses to qualify applicants for specific jobs. The exact composite formulas vary by branch, but mechanical maintenance composites typically lean heavily on AS. Wheeled vehicle mechanics, aircraft maintainers, machinists, and construction equipment repairers are the kinds of specialties gated behind these composites.

Keep the right frame as you study: the ASVAB is not pass or fail. A weak AS score will not keep you out of the military, but a strong one qualifies you for mechanical career fields that also happen to translate into excellent civilian trades. Question Count and Time Limit

On the CAT-ASVAB, Auto Information has about 10 questions with a time limit of about 7 minutes, and Shop Information has about 10 questions with about 6 minutes. That is roughly 40 seconds per question, which is plenty for recall questions. Some sessions include unscored tryout questions that stretch these numbers slightly, so treat them as close estimates.

SubtestQuestionsTime Limit
Auto Information (CAT)About 10About 7 minutes
Shop Information (CAT)About 10About 6 minutes
Auto and Shop (paper, combined)About 25About 11 minutes

Topics You Will See

Based on the content areas our question bank covers, the automotive questions center on the vehicle’s major systems:

  • Engine fundamentals. The four stroke cycle, cylinders, pistons, valves, and what common engine components do.
  • Cooling and lubrication. Radiators, thermostats, water pumps, coolant flow, oil circulation, and why engines overheat or wear out.
  • Fuel and electrical systems. Fuel delivery and injection basics, batteries, starters, alternators, and ignition components.
  • Drivetrain and transmission. How power moves from the engine to the wheels, clutches, gear ratios, and differentials.
  • Brakes, tires, and suspension. Hydraulic brake operation, disc versus drum, tire wear patterns, and suspension components like shocks and struts.

The shop questions center on tools and fastening:

  • Hand tools. Identifying wrenches, pliers, chisels, files, saws, and hammers, and matching each to its correct use.
  • Power tools. Drills, grinders, sanders, and saws, including which tool suits which material and task.
  • Measuring and layout tools. Micrometers, calipers, squares, levels, and gauges used to measure and mark work accurately.
  • Fasteners. Bolts, screws, nuts, rivets, and welds, plus thread types and when each fastening method is appropriate.

How to Study for Auto and Shop

Study systems, not trivia. For the automotive half, learn each major system as a short story: fuel and air enter the engine, combustion pushes pistons, the crankshaft turns, the transmission adjusts the power, and the drivetrain delivers it to the wheels. Meanwhile the cooling system carries heat away, the lubrication system reduces friction, and the electrical system starts the engine and keeps it running. When you understand the story, symptom questions become logic questions instead of memory questions.

For the shop half, build a visual vocabulary. Look at labeled pictures of tools and quiz yourself on name and purpose. If you can, spend an afternoon in a garage or workshop handling real tools. Ten minutes with a micrometer teaches more than an hour reading about one. Watching short repair videos is a solid substitute if you have no shop access.

Then drill practice questions daily in short sessions. Because the question pool draws on a limited set of facts, repeated exposure closes gaps quickly. Keep a running list of every part or tool you miss and review the list before each session.

Common Mistakes to Avoid

  • Assuming experience is enough. People who work on cars still miss questions about systems they have never touched, like differentials or drum brakes. Cover the full topic list.
  • Ignoring the shop half. Shop Information is nearly half the combined score and is the easier half to improve, because tool identification is pure memorization.
  • Memorizing names without functions. Questions usually ask what a part does or which tool does a job, not just what something is called.
  • Confusing similar components. Alternator versus starter, thermostat versus water pump, caliper versus micrometer. Make direct comparison flashcards for pairs you mix up.
  • Rushing the short timer. Six or seven minutes sounds tight, but it is about 40 seconds per question. Read every option before answering.

Worked Example: Diagnosing an Overheating Engine

Here is an original example of the reasoning this section rewards. Suppose a question says an engine overheats within minutes of a cold start, and the upper radiator hose stays cool while the engine temperature climbs. Which component is the most likely cause?

Walk the cooling story. Coolant should circulate from the engine through the upper hose into the radiator, shed its heat, and return. A cool upper hose while the engine runs hot means hot coolant is not reaching the radiator at all, so circulation is blocked. The thermostat is a valve that stays closed on a cold engine and opens as coolant warms up. If it sticks closed, coolant stays trapped in the engine, the engine overheats fast, and the radiator and its upper hose stay cool, which matches the symptoms exactly. A bad radiator fan would not fit, because a fan problem shows up at idle after the radiator has already received hot coolant, meaning the hose would be hot. Low coolant would not explain a completely cool hose within minutes either. The stuck thermostat is the answer, and the symptom pattern, not memorized trivia, is what gets you there.
